Dharampura Population - Raipur, Chhattisgarh

Dharampura is a large village located in Raipur Tehsil of Raipur district, Chhattisgarh with total 459 families residing. The Dharampura village has population of 2385 of which 1217 are males while 1168 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Dharampura village population of children with age 0-6 is 328 which makes up 13.75 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dharampura village is 960 which is lower than Chhattisgarh state average of 991. Child Sex Ratio for the Dharampura as per census is 864, lower than Chhattisgarh average of 969.

Dharampura village has higher literacy rate compared to Chhattisgarh. In 2011, literacy rate of Dharampura village was 74.62 % compared to 70.28 % of Chhattisgarh. In Dharampura Male literacy stands at 84.53 % while female literacy rate was 64.47 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 6.04 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 2.47 % of total population in Dharampura village.

Work Profile

In Dharampura village out of total population, 723 were engaged in work activities. 81.47 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 18.53 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 723 workers engaged in Main Work, 59 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 122 were Agricultural labourer.
